Error mapping theme to template
Greetings,
Keep getting a "Value cannot be null. Parameter name: type" error when I try to map a custom theme to a custom template. Perhaps its my path to my theme?:
"~/App_Data/Sitefinity/WebsiteTemplates/Homepage/App_Themes/Homepage/main.css"
Not sure what to try next. Looking for some suggestions. Thanks in advance.

If for example your master page is in folder App_Data\Sitefinity\WebsiteTemplates\YourTemplate\App_Themes\MyTheme and is called mymaster and the css is in WebsiteTemplates\YourTemplate\App_Themes\MyTheme\Global\mycss.css you can reference to it by adding the following lines in your head tag of the master page:
<
link
href
=
"Global/mycss.css"
rel
=
"stylesheet"
type
=
"text/css"
/>
